What does a successful CV look like?

There is no right or wrong way to write a CV but there are some common sections you should cover. These include: personal and contact information; education and qualifications; work history and/or experience; relevant skills to the job in question; own interests, achievements or hobbies; and some references.

How do you layout a CV?

How to layout a CV

  1. Name and contact details at the very top.
  2. Head the CV with an introductory profile.
  3. List your work experience in reverse chronological order.
  4. Finish with your education and qualifications.
  5. Hobbies and interests are optional.

What should your CV look like?

When determining what your CV should look like, keep the following things in mind: Use professional fonts, 1.15 line spacing, 1-inch margins and noticeable section headings. Arrange your CV sections in the proper order according to your experience and employers’ expectations. Keep your CV concise and relevant to the advertised job.

What is the best font size for a CV?

Your CV font should be crisp and easy to read. Shy away from overly artistic or illegible fonts. The ideal CV font size is between 11 and 12 as far as the body of your CV is concerned. Headings and section titles should be slightly bigger in order to differentiate between sections. A font size of 14–16 should do the trick.
